With all due respect, i think you are missing my point.
It is insane that we have to jump through hoops and pay that kind of money to watch a football game.

Every SEC school has one PPV per year. This was ours. It's the last year because the SEC Network starts next year.

We need to start now getting them all to offer it. Direct TV and Charter still don't offer the PAC-12 Network and Comcast didn't until this year. Apparently they asked a lot of money of the cable/satellite companies. I'm sure the SEC Network will too, but I'm hoping the product of SEC football will sell itself.
